About

DSI is a not-for-profit organization serving the needs of individuals with Down syndrome and their families. DSI is supported by a dedicated board of directors, a 5 member staff and countless volunteers. The programs & services provided by DSI are supported totally by individual and corporate donations combined with annual fund raisers & special events.

Mission

Down Syndrome Indiana is dedicated to enhancing the lives of individuals with Down syndrome. Our mission is to serve as a conduit of information, support and advocacy for individuals with Down syndrome and their families, which promotes growth and inclusion in the community.

Vision

DSI is committed to supporting individuals with Down syndrome throughout their lifetime by: promoting self advocacy, inclusion & participation in the community, being the most comprehensive resource on Down syndrome, serving as the state leader for public policy advocacy, & increasing positive public awareness.

Description

DSI is a not-for-profit, 501(c)3, non-member organization serving the needs of individuals with Down syndrome along with their families, caregivers, teachers and employers. We are supported by a dedicated Board of Directors, a full time Executive Director, 4 additional staff persons, and numerous volunteers. DSI offers a wide variety of resources for families and medical professionals. In addition, DSI coordinates active support groups to connect families. We host several events throughout the year. Some events are fund-raising activities that support not only the Indiana organization as well as national research efforts. Other events are usually recreational or social in nature. The programs and services of the organization are supported totally by individual and corporate donations, grants and special events.
